Instead, we want to move to init functions that can use common DRM functions. The issue thus far has been that using the macros mipi_dsi_generic_write_seq() and mipi_dsi_dcs_write_seq() bloats the driver using them. Through a cooperative effort between Hsin-Yi Wang and Dmitry Baryshkov, we have realized that the majority of the bloat is the fact that we have the dev_err_ratelimited() directly in the macros. Let's hoist this call into drm_mipi_dsi.c by adding a "chatty" version of the functions that includes the print. Without any changes to clients this gives a dramatic savings. Building with my build system shows one example: $ scripts/bloat-o-meter \ .../before/panel-novatek-nt36672e.ko \ .../after/panel-novatek-nt36672e.ko add/remove: 0/1 grow/shrink: 1/1 up/down: 6/-19652 (-19646) Function old new delta __UNIQUE_ID_vermagic520 64 70 +6 nt36672e_1080x2408_60hz_init 16592 7260 -9332 nt36672e_1080x2408_60hz_init._rs 10320 - -10320 Total: Before=31503, After=11857, chg -62.36% Note that given the change in location of the print it's harder to include the "cmd" in the printout for mipi_dsi_dcs_write_seq() since, theoretically, someone could call the new chatty function with a zero-size array and it would be illegal to dereference data[0]. There's a printk format to print the whole buffer and this is probably more useful for debugging anyway. Given that we're doing this for mipi_dsi_dcs_write_seq(), let's also print the buffer for mipi_dsi_generic_write_seq() in the error case.
